About Author

Stacey Abrams is an American political leader, voting rights activist, and author. She wrote "Lead from the Outside: How to Build Your Future and Make Real Change," a guide that draws from her experiences to empower marginalized communities to overcome barriers and achieve their goals. Abrams is also known for her significant role in advocating for fair voting practices and her contributions to political and social reform.
